Transaction 70f7fbb546a44d6bbde019f3cb257ce78e742edc405c7c0b882aaee20200b425
1 Input
1 Output
-
70f7fbb546a44d6bbde019f3cb257ce78e742edc405c7c0b882aaee20200b425:0
- value
- 507498
- script pubkey
- OP_0 OP_PUSHBYTES_20 3deaeba71c0053060f1d56c61f752cd4ad3d6c08
- address
- bc1q8h4whfcuqpfsvrca2mrp7afv6jkn6mqg7dt37y